Friday Photo (97): Solar Power in Ladakh

Energy resources are a key issue in the mountainous Ladakh Region of India – all oil has to be imported by lorry over windy mountain passes that are often blocked by landslides. Any methods by which Ladakh can produce its own energy are very welcome. Soils at Imaggeo: when a soil is born

Artemi Cerdà, University of Valencia, Valencia – Spain Soil development is based on the weathering of rocks and the deposition and decomposition of litter and roots, which are the main source or soil organic matter. Imaggeo on Mondays: Surface spirals

This week’s Imaggeo on Mondays is no ordinary image; it’s a snapshot of surface ocean speeds and the extent of ice cover in the North Atlantic. It was produced using a high resolution model of ocean eddies – high resolution here means that details are simplified into grids 3 km across, or one 20th of a degree. Friday Field Photos: Eruptions at Lokon-Empung volcano, Indonesia

Friday Field Photos: Eruptions at Lokon-Empung volcano, Indonesia

This week I am at a workshop near the twin-peaked volcano Lokon-Empung, in Sulawesi, Indonesia. True to form (it is the most active volcano in Sulawesi), Lokon has been rather active, with fairly frequent small explosions forming some small but dramatic ash plumes.
